Unemployment rate in Washington reaches record high in April

OLYMPIA — Washington’s unemployment rate shot up to a record 15.4% in April and the state’s economy lost 527,000 jobs last month as a result of the economic downturn from the coronavirus pandemic.

That’s the highest jobless rate the state has seen since it started keeping comparable records in the 1970s.

April’s rate, released Wednesday by the state’s Employment Security Department, is a significant jump from March’s 5.1%, though officials had warned April’s numbers would more truly reflect the widespread closing of restaurants and other businesses that started in mid-March. February’s unemployment rate was 3.8%.

The previous record was 12.2% in November 1982, said Paul Turek, an economist for the department.
